Fix falling through nodes on world load (fixes #2784)
On world load the collision code can not see node boxes, since the
nodes have not been loaded. Thus it collided only at the next full
node. However, standing on a slab on world load leaded to sinking into
it until the world finished loading. Then one maybe fell further, if
the node below was not walkable.

Now, with this commit, when no node around the player has been loaded
it simply does not move the player.
